The esteemed reputation of Canada's higher education system attracts many international students for many compelling reasons. The combination of high-quality education, vibrant cities and towns, and the potential pathway to PR makes studying in Canada appealing for students seeking an enriching academic and cultural experience.

Alberta is a favoured destination for international students in Canada, with the province experiencing a rising share of student visa approvals. In 2022, Alberta's study permit approvals for international students surged by 36%, welcoming over 21,086 students. This growth significantly outpaced the national average of 27%, indicating the rising popularity of Alberta's universities and colleges among international students.

Factors driving international students to choose Alberta for studies

High quality of life: 

Alberta promises comfort, safety, and ample amenities in cities like Edmonton, Calgary, and Lethbridge, along with a robust job market and diverse communities for social and professional fulfilment.

Multicultural environment: 

With over 23.2% of the population comprised of immigrants and 21.4% speaking languages beyond English or French, Alberta fosters a diverse background, facilitating a sense of home for international students.

Prestigious institutions: 

Alberta houses globally recognized universities like the University of Alberta and the University of Calgary, renowned for their academic excellence and offering diverse study programs, including job-oriented courses in colleges.

English as the primary language: 

With English being the official language in Alberta, international students find it easier to navigate daily life, studies, and work than Canada's other official language, French.

Abundant job opportunities: 

Alberta's strong job market provides part-time work during studies and potential full-time opportunities post-graduation, contributing to valuable Canadian work experience and financial support.

Affordable education: 

Alberta offers relatively lower tuition fees compared to provinces like Ontario and British Columbia, making education more financially accessible for international students despite higher fees than those for domestic students.

Top Universities in Alberta for International Students

1. University of Alberta

Ranking: #111 globally, #4 in Canada
Programs: 200+ undergrad options, 500+ graduate programs
International Tuition Fees: Varied per program
Scholarships: Various awards up to CAD 21,000 for eligible students

2. University of Calgary

Ranking: #182 globally, #8 in Canada
Programs: 250+ undergrad, 175+ graduate degrees
International Tuition Fees: Range from CAD 9,997 - 63,144
Scholarships: Up to CAD 10,000 for qualifying students

3. Mount Royal University

Overview: Known for personalized learning
Programs: 36 undergrad degrees, no master's or doctoral programs
International Tuition Fees: Average CAD 26,200/year
Scholarships: Renewable CAD 3,500 award available

4. MacEwan University

Overview: Hosts 18,000+ students annually
Programs: 28 undergrad programs, no graduate offerings
International Tuition Fees: Around CAD 21,600/year
Scholarships: Awards up to CAD 14,000 for eligible students

5. Alberta University of the Arts

Overview: Specializes in arts, crafts, and design
Programs: Offers 14 arts subject areas
International Tuition Fees: Varying fees per program
Scholarships: Entrance awards available up to CAD 5,000

Top Colleges for International Students in Alberta

1. Bow Valley College

Credentials Offered: Post-secondary and post-graduate certificates in various fields
International Tuition Fees: Range from CAD 4,733 -14,400 per term
Scholarships: Awards up to CAD 19,500 based on portfolio assessment

2. Northern Alberta Institute of Technology (NAIT)

Programs Offered: 89 credit programs, 31 registered trades programs
International Tuition Fees: Average CAD 11,970 - 42,000 per year
Scholarships: Subject-specific awards for deserving students

3. Lethbridge College

Credentials Offered: Over 60 certificates, diplomas, degrees, and apprenticeship programs
International Tuition Fees: Typically range from CAD 10,870 - 23,251 yearly
Scholarships: Awards based on academic merit and personal essay

4. Southern Alberta Institute of Technology (SAIT)

Programs Offered: Nearly 200 programs across various fields
International Tuition Fees: Range from CAD 7,740 - 30,950 yearly
Scholarships: Offers over 850 scholarships and awards

5. Lakeland College

Credentials Offered: Over 50 programs in diverse areas
International Tuition Fees: Fees range from CAD 17,673 to 33,269.75 yearly
Scholarships: Academic Excellence Scholarships are available

Alberta's colleges offer diverse programs and valuable opportunities for international students. These institutions provide a range of scholarships and programs across different fields, making Alberta an attractive and accommodating destination for those seeking quality education.

Preparing for Studies in Alberta: Key Points

High Cost of Living

Alberta's Expense: Despite being cheaper than some provinces, cities like Calgary and Edmonton have high living costs.
Budget Planning: Sticking to your budget prevents unwanted financial worries and lets you focus better on your studies.

Housing Challenges

Limited On-Campus Space: If you're beginning your initial year of studies in B.C. and prefer on-campus housing, contact your institution immediately upon acceptance to secure accommodation. Keep in mind that on-campus options are limited and fill up quickly.
Expensive Off-Campus Options: Start your search early for affordable accommodation. Housing expenses in the Greater Vancouver Region (GVR) are notably high, so consider sharing accommodation to manage costs effectively.

SDS & GIC for International Students

  • Student Direct Stream (SDS): SDS facilitates study permit processing for students from 14 countries, including India and China.
  • GIC Requirement: Obtaining a CAD 20,635 Guaranteed Investment Certificate (GIC) from select financial institutions like RBC ensures faster processing.
  • Financial Security: GICs serve as financial proof and investment, earning interest and covering monthly expenses.

These aspects help anticipate the financial challenges, housing scarcity, and unique study permit programs in Alberta, ensuring a smoother transition for international students.
